Re: QMX+ 12V portable power


 

Hi Rick,

1. A fully charged 12V LiFePo4 pack has a voltage of about 14V which might be too much for a QMX(+) when the SWR is too high (although I've powered my QMX with the exact same setup in the past)
2. Have a look at the Talentcell Powerbanks. They come in a 3A and a 6A version and provide 12V output and some USB ports.
3. Absolutely! I've been using the ATU-10 with my QMX transceivers for quite some time now.
